Skip to content
This repository has been archived by the owner on Sep 8, 2024. It is now read-only.

Log kick events into the private moderation log #125

Closed
danirod opened this issue May 16, 2020 · 1 comment
Closed

Log kick events into the private moderation log #125

danirod opened this issue May 16, 2020 · 1 comment
Labels
enhancement Makes something better tracking issue This describes an existing or future pull request

Comments

@danirod
Copy link
Member

danirod commented May 16, 2020

If a moderator kicks an user, Clank should send a ModlogEvent into the private modlog channel indicating that the user has been kicked from the server. Additionally, if the mod provided a reason to Discord when issuing the kick, the reason should be logged in the message as well.

The reason is that, seeing why a user was kicked is difficult because it requires opening the audit log in the server settings, plus it is difficult by itself because you might not know that an user was kicked unless you actually reviewed the audit log itself.

@danirod danirod changed the title Log kicks Log kick events into the private moderation log May 17, 2020
@danirod danirod added the enhancement Makes something better label May 17, 2020
@danirod danirod added this to the Moderation tools milestone May 17, 2020
@danirod danirod added the tracking issue This describes an existing or future pull request label May 17, 2020
@danirod
Copy link
Member Author

danirod commented Jul 2, 2020

Discord does not emit into the API an event whenever a user is kicked, so I don't have a way to do this.

@danirod danirod closed this as completed Jul 2, 2020
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
enhancement Makes something better tracking issue This describes an existing or future pull request
Projects
None yet
Development

No branches or pull requests

1 participant